
Xero
Xero is a cloud-based accounting software designed specifically for small businesses. It streamlines financial management by connecting users to their bank accounts, accountants, bookkeepers, and a wide range of business applications. Xero offers real-time visibility into cash flow, invoicing, billing, and expense tracking, enabling businesses to manage their finances efficiently from anywhere. The platform supports automated bank feeds, reconciliation, and comprehensive reporting, helping users save time and reduce errors. With its intuitive interface and mobile accessibility, Xero empowers business owners to stay on top of their financial health, collaborate seamlessly with their financial advisors, and make informed decisions. Additionally, Xero integrates with over 800 third-party apps, enhancing its functionality across payroll, inventory, payments, and more. Its secure, scalable, and user-friendly environment makes it an ideal solution for small businesses seeking to simplify accounting tasks and improve productivity.

Zoho Books
Zoho Books is a comprehensive online accounting software designed to help small and medium-sized businesses efficiently manage their finances. It offers a range of features including invoice creation, expense tracking, bank reconciliation, project management, and inventory control. Zoho Books is HMRC-recognized and MTD (Making Tax Digital) compliant, making it an ideal solution for UK businesses to handle VAT submissions seamlessly. The platform automates routine accounting tasks, enabling users to save time and reduce errors. With multi-platform support across Windows, Android, iOS, and Mac OS, Zoho Books ensures accessibility and convenience for users on the go. It also integrates with various payment gateways and other Zoho applications, enhancing workflow and financial visibility. Businesses can generate detailed financial reports, track cash flow, and collaborate with accountants directly within the software. Zoho Books is tailored to streamline accounting processes, improve financial accuracy, and support regulatory compliance, making it a trusted choice for businesses seeking an efficient, cloud-based accounting solution.
